<item><title>China halts Tibet border rescues as flood risk rises; 469 dead in Nepal</title><link>https://www.live-feeds.com/feed/tibet-mudslide-engulfs-complex-at-china-s-gateway-to-nepal</link><guid isPermaLink="false">https://www.live-feeds.com/feed/tibet-mudslide-engulfs-complex-at-china-s-gateway-to-nepal#u51421</guid><pubDate>Sat, 29 Aug 2026 07:05:52 +0000</pubDate><description>Chinese authorities have suspended rescue operations at the Xizang border following a devastating mudslide in Gyirong Town. The pause comes as China warns a mountain barrier lake could breach within three days, potentially triggering a second wave of flooding. Currently, 558 people remain missing in the Xizang region. Meanwhile, police report the death toll from related flash floods in Nepal has risen to 469.
